This feature enables you to create content for an RFP event by importing data from an unstructured Excel file that contains multiple sheets including sheets for items, questions and requirements. This feature introduces the following enhancements, too:
• Support for UOM, historical and reserve pricing
• Improvement to predictions and mapping of content
• Enhanced review and confirmation flows for content mapping
• Options to download sample Excel files for single-sheet import, multi-sheet import, and material master import
Smart excel import allows buyers to easily create line items based on unstructured Excel files. However, it was not possible to use the feature to create questions nor requirements, and some aspects of the line items, such as historical price and unit of measure were not considered by the smart excel import. After creating the line items users had to manually add and change information to complete the tender.
Now, customers can efficiently upload both line items, questions and requirements using a single excel file, which may have multiple sheets. They can also upload more line-item level details such as unit of measure and historic price without having to manually edit those details for every single line item. This implies a significant amount of time saved.

Before you start using the smart import from unstructured Excel files to create line items for RFP events, you must complete the following tasks:
(Note: you must be a member of both the SV Enrichment Manager group and the Customer Administrator group, access to this group must be approved by SAP Ariba)
Unstructured Excel file-based import is supported only for the locale EN.
Unstructured Excel file-based import is not supported for sites connecting through Russia Data Center.
